And with Philadelphia so close, there is no shortage of great breweries in the area. Of course, with the abundance of breweries, you may be wondering where to begin. Here are a few that have risen to popularity in the area.

  • Dock Street Brewery: Dock Street Brewery is Philadelphia’s first microbrewery and opened in 1985. It’s now a popular spot to hang out with family and friends, enjoy a freshly poured beer or some wood-fired pizza. You always want to be checking their events page to see what’s happening, and you can even book a private party there. 
  • Crime & Punishment Brewing Company: Crime & Punishment consistently ranks in the top breweries in Philadelphia because of their delicious beers, fantastic food, and friendly staff. Check out their current list of what’s on tap and think about heading there for Saturday or Sunday brunch. Give the Salmon Benedict a try!
  • Yards Brewing Co.: When two college friends started brewing beer in the late ‘80s, they probably had no idea that it would grow into what Yards Brewing Co. is today. Now you can take a tour of their brewery, enjoy over 20 different brews on tap, or order some food like the Pork Belly Bao Buns or Brawler Burger. And, if you’re thinking of bringing a big group (from 12-48 people) to the Yards, check to see if the “Community Table” is available. 
  • Philadelphia Brewing Company: Delicious beers and tons of fun events are what the Philadelphia Brewing Company is known for and why it’s so popular. They have five beers (Kenzinger, Walt Wit, Pennsylvania Pale Ale, Newbold IPA, and Joe Coffee Porter) that are on tap year-round, but be sure to try their seasonal and select beers which will keep you coming back.
  • Fermentery Form: Are you looking for a small brewery with beers that are full of flavor? Then you need to head to Fermentery Form. Because of its small size, it keeps irregular hours, so be sure to check their Facebook page to see when they’ll be open. 
  • Evil Genius Beer Company: Don’t you just love the name? And to go along with their fun name, they have many great beers with equally creative names that you can try when you visit the “lab.” And save a little room for some food so you can try their tacos, grilled cheeses, or “adult Lunchables.”
  • Urban Village Brewing Co.: Brewing some delicious beers on-site and serving some amazing brick-oven fired pizzas, this is a great place to come and relax. They also are available for parties and even have a kids menu if you want to bring the whole family. 
  • Attic Brewing Company: With 14 beers and ciders on tap, the taproom at Attic Brewing offers a great selection of their own brews along with a few guest choices. You can easily see what’s on tap each day and make sure they have something you’ll enjoy – which you can rest assured they will.
